Violation History (2021–2025)
→ Stable trendEPA violation counts by year across Elliott County water systems. Health-based shown in red, total in blue.
Peak year: 2023 with 3 violations. Past 5 years: 7 total (7 health-based).
Source: EPA SDWIS historical violations. Data may lag 6–12 months for the most recent year.

Overview
Elliott County in Kentucky covers 2 tracked ZIP records. No Home Safety Score is published because the required model evidence is incomplete for every tracked record; missing evidence is not treated as zero.
2 of 2 ZIP codes with a reported violation count in the available EPA record have recorded EPA violations. 3 health-based violations appear in the available health breakdown.
